Chapter 4: Awakening in the Unknown World

A loud gasp escaped Kai's lips as he jerked upright. His vision was blurry, his body sore, and a stifling heat rose in his chest before it was replaced by a wave of cool, clean air. It took him several moments to realize he was lying on grass—real grass, soft and fragrant under his fingers. A vast blue sky stretched endlessly above him, and unfamiliar birds circled overhead.

He sat up, blinking hard as he took in the surroundings. He was in a vast open field surrounded by scattered forests and towering mountains in the distance. The air was crisp, the sun bright but not harsh. Everything felt unnaturally clean—too perfect.

Kai's heart pounded as fragmented memories returned. The blinding white void. The voice of the Supreme God. The revelation. And finally, the moment he chose to transmigrate into a fantasy world rather than be reincarnated.

"Is this… the world I chose?" he murmured.

Just then, a notification blinked before his eyes like a transparent screen floating in the air.

---

SYSTEM INITIALIZING...

Welcome, Transmigrator.

Analyzing user...

Physical evaluation complete.

Initializing base attributes.

---

Name: Kai Mercer

Race: Human

Level: 1

EXP: 0/100

HP: 100

MP: 50

Attributes:

• Strength: 5

• Dexterity: 6

• Vitality: 5

• Intelligence: 7

• Willpower: 4

• Charm: 1

• Luck: 2

Free Stat Points: 0

Title: None

Skills: None

---

Note: Stats can be increased through stat points, physical/mental training, or through specific achievements and experiences.

Willpower increases through usage of Skill Creation.

Charm increases when Strength, Dexterity, and Vitality each reach a multiple of 10.

Each level up grants +2 Free Stat Points.

---

Kai stared at the floating window in awe. It really was like the RPG games and light novels he used to read and play during his life back on Earth. And this wasn't a dream.

"What the hell... I really am in another world."

His moment of awe was interrupted when another screen appeared.

---

Analyzing Soul Affinity...

Unique Skill Acquired: Skill Creation (Locked)

Skill Creation will activate once foundational physical condition is tested and validated.

---

"Locked?" he echoed. "Foundational condition?"

He stood up and took a few tentative steps. His legs felt weaker than usual, likely from the transmigration, but he quickly adapted. His body was still the same—or close enough—but he would need to rebuild stamina.

To test himself, Kai spent the next several hours jogging across the field, doing push-ups, practicing simple martial arts drills he remembered from YouTube and manga, and climbing a few hills. Sweat ran down his back, and his breath grew ragged. Birds scattered as he passed, and a few glowing insects flitted through the trees nearby. He observed every detail: the texture of bark, the shimmer in the leaves, and the chill in the mountain winds.

He even noticed a few other creatures, including a flock of birds with translucent wings, and once, a deer with moss-like fur. None attacked, but their appearance left him awestruck.

Finally, after stretching and exhausting himself until his body could take no more, another notification pinged.

---

Basic Physical Test Complete.

Unique Skill: Skill Creation has been unlocked.

---

Another message followed:

---

Skill: Skill Creation (Level 1)

Type: Unique Skill

Effect: Allows the user to create custom skills based on conceptual understanding and imagination.

Rules:

1. Only 1 skill creation attempt per day. If the creation fails, user must wait until the next day.

2. Skill creation consumes Mana and Willpower. If either is insufficient, the attempt will fail.

3. Created skills can be either Passive or Active.

4. Successfully used skills gain EXP and level up over time.

5. Skill level up reduces mana cost, reduces cooldown, and enhances effects.

6. Skill can only be used again after a cooldown timer depending on skill type.

7. User can have only 5 active skills at once. (Skill slots: 1/5)

---

Kai nearly collapsed from relief. "It worked... I got the skill."

With a deep breath, he focused.

"I need something simple first… something that'll help me stay alive."

He imagined a radar—a danger sense. Something that could alert him if a threat approached.

He closed his eyes, concentrating hard. The air around him shimmered. Mana surged, and he gritted his teeth as a slight headache formed from the strain.

---

Creating Skill...

Concept Accepted: Danger Detection

Creating...

Success!

---

New Skill Created: Danger Sense (Lv.1)

Type: Passive

Effect: Alerts user to immediate physical threats within 10 meters.

Mana Cost: Minimal (Passive upkeep)

Cooldown: None

---

As the system confirmed the success, a faint buzzing sensation brushed against the edge of his mind. He turned instinctively—and spotted movement.

A small creature hopped into the clearing.

It was a rabbit—but unlike any rabbit he'd ever seen. Its fur was white as snow, and a single spiraled horn jutted from its nose. Its eyes glowed faintly red.

"A unicorn rabbit?" Kai whispered, stunned.

The creature paused and sniffed the air. It didn't seem hostile, but Kai didn't lower his guard.

Just then, the Danger Sense buzzed in his mind again—more insistent.

He turned his head to the right and noticed a large bush rustling. Something was moving inside it, much bigger than the rabbit. He backed away slowly, following his gut.

He moved toward the trees on the far side of the field and came upon the mouth of a cave hidden behind layers of vines.

"I need to regroup and plan."

He ducked inside, the cave surprisingly dry and cool. It was narrow but deep enough to provide some safety. As he settled against the rock wall and caught his breath, the magnitude of everything finally hit him.

He was in a completely different world. Alone. But alive.

And now… he had power. Power he could shape. Power he could grow.

Kai clenched his fists. "I'll survive. No—more than that. I'll rise."
